Hoyas Drop Pair on Second Day of Felsburg Invitational

WASHINGTON - The Georgetown University softball team lost a pair of games today to move to 0-4 on the year. Both games were rematches with Memphis and Florida International, part of the Felsburg Invitational in Miami, Fla.

Game 1

Freshman Katie Vannicola (Vienna, Va./James Madison) started in the circle for the Hoyas. Vannicola went the distance, giving up six earned runs on 13 hits while striking out three.

Memphis took the lead in the top of the first, but Georgetown fired back with two runs in the bottom half of the inning with two-run home run from sophomore Sarah Bennett (Owings, Md./Northern).

The Hoyas added another run in the bottom of the second via the home run off the bat of freshman Sera Stevens (Birmingham, Mich./Marian).

GU got it going again in the third inning, with singles by Bennett and Hannah Ramsey (Buda, Texas/Jack C. Hays) and a walk by Gabriela Elvina (Edison, N.J./Bishop George Ahr). The run was pushed across when Stevens was hit by a pitch. Stevens would pick up another RBI in the fifth inning, when her single plated Elvina who had reached on an error.

The Hoyas would plate two more in the sixth inning. Mallory Belknap (Scottsdale, Ariz./Xavier College Prep) started off the inning with a single, Bennett walked and then Elvina drove in Belknap with an RBI single. Ramsey followed that up with an RBI single of her own for the second run of the inning.

Five Hoyas had multiple hits in the game. Ramsey finished the game with three hits and an RBI. Stevens added three hits and three RBI, Bennett also finished with three hits and two RBI. Elvina and Belknap had two hits apiece.

Game 2

Freshman Anna Brooks Pacha (Houston, Texas/St. Johns School) was on the rubber for Georgetown. She went two innings and allowed three earned runs on four hits. Casey Kozak (Marlton, N.J./Bishop Eustace) replaced her in the circle and gave up one unearned run on three hits in 2.2 innings of work.

Stevens got the Hoyas on the board in the fourth inning, with her second home run of the day.

Elvina scored on the play after getting on base with a walk.

Belknap, Elvina and freshman Noelle Holiday (Bear, Del./Red Lion Christian Academy) also had hits for Georgetown.

The Hoyas will conclude the tournament when they rematch against FIU at noon.
